Fig. 5. In vivo repopulation assay of the testis SP EGFP-positive in busulfan-treated recipient analysed 10 weeks after transplantation. (A) Ho fluorescence flow cytometric analyses of {alpha}6-integrin-positive cell fraction from EGFP donor cells. Sorting gate of the testis SP is enclosed in box. (B) Detection of fluorescent seminiferous tubules in a recipient testis transplanted with the EGFP testis SP as determined by fluorescence microscopic analysis of whole testis. (C) Flow cytometric analysis of EGFP and Ho blue fluorescences of testicular single cell suspensions prepared from recipient testis transplanted with the EGFP testis SP and (D) Ho fluorescence flow cytometric (red/blue Ho fluorescence) analysis of EGFP-positive cells in recipient testis gated from Fig. 5C. (E) Green and red fluorescence analysis of testicular cell suspension from recipient testis in order to determine EGFP-positive cell number per recipient testis by flow cytometry using TruCountTM (BD Biosciences) methodology (see Materials and methods). EGFP-positive cells (EGFP) and TruCount fluorescent beads (FB) are boxed. (F) Enhanced colonization of recipient testis by the transplanted testis SP (n=8 testis) compared with total population (n=8 testis). EGFP-positive cell number per recipient testis was normalized to 105 cells injected. The values are mean±s.e.m. Difference between SP and total cells is significant (P<0.03). Results were obtained from three independent experiments.
